Why are there so few rocks from the Precambrian for scientists to study?

"The rocks have melted into magma." (closest correct choice)
Explanation: Much of the Earth’s oldest crust has been recycled by plate tectonics — it was metamorphosed, eroded away, or subducted and partially melted back into the mantle over billions of years. In addition, much Precambrian crust is now buried beneath younger sediments. Only some stable cratons and shields preserve exposed Precambrian rocks, which is why so few are available for study.
